SONIA GANDHI FILES NOMINATION FOR RAJYA SABHA FROM RAJASTHAN

JAIPUR, Feb. 14, 2024 (TBINN)

Former Congress president Sonia Gandhi today filed her nomination papers here for the upcoming Rajya Sabha polls from Rajasthan.

Sonia’s children Rahul Gandhi and Piyanka Gandhi, former chief minister Ashok Gehlot, P.C.C. chief Govind Singh Dotasra, leader of Opposition Tikaram Jully were present at the time of the nomination filing in the Assembly building.

Before filing nomination, Sonia Gandhi met with party M.L.A.s in the Opposition lobby of the Assembly.

Congress is comfortably placed to win one of the three Rajya Sabha seats from Rajasthan, for which, elections will be held. The seat will fall vacant after former prime minister Manmohan Singh completes his six-year tenure in April this year.

It will be Sonia Gandhi’s first term in the Upper House after serving five terms as a Lok Sabha M.P.

The 77-year-old, who represented Rae Bareli in Lok Sabha, will not contest next general elections. She was first elected as an M.P. in 1999 after taking over as Congress’ president.

In a post on Social Media earlier in the day, Ashok Gehlot said, “We heartily welcome the announcement of respected Smt. Sonia Gandhi ji as the Rajya Sabha candidate from the Congress Party, who renounced the post of Prime Minister.”

“Today her announcement as Rajya Sabha candidate from Rajasthan is a matter of happiness for the entire state and with this announcement all the old memories have been refreshed,” Ashok Gehlot added.
